Job Summary

Responsible in taking food and beverage orders, suggestive selling, serving orders to guests and ensuring complete guest satisfaction.
Job Responsibilities
• Making the guest feel at home and taken care of throughout their experience.
• Setting up / opening and closing the restaurant.
• Explaining the daily specials / chef recommendations.
• Taking order and punching them into the POS system.
• Communicate order details to the kitchen staff.
• Coordinate with kitchen staff to ensure timely and accurate order preparation.
• Regularly update customers on the status of their orders.
• Handle complaints from clients.
• Serving food and drinks.
• Liaising with bartenders and runners to ensure smooth operations.
• Taking out the empty plates, glasses and condiments after the guests have finished.
• Cleaning the restaurant.
• Cleaning applicable operational equipment.
• Re-stocking service areas & condiments.
• Performing other reasonable job duties as assigned by direct supervisors from time to time.
Job Requirements
• High School Diploma or equivalent.
• Experience in food and beverage preparation or customer service preferred.
• Capability to perform repetitious duties.
• Capability of working in a high-pressured environment.
• Dedication to customer satisfaction and service excellence.
• Based or willing to relocate to Abu Dhabi.
